Walking, if you do it vigorously enough, is the overall best exercise for regular physical activity. It requires no【C1】______everyone knows how to do it and it carries the lowest risk of injury. The human body is【C2】______to walk. You can walk in parks or along a river or in your neighborhood. To get【C3】______benefit from walking, aiming for 45 minutes a day, an average of five days a week.
Strength training is another important component of【C4】______activity. Its purpose is to build and maintain bone and muscle mass, both of which【C5】______with age. In general, you will want to do strength training two or three days a week, allowing【C6】______days between sessions.
Finally, flexibility and balance training are increasingly important as the body ages. Aches and pains are high【C7】______the list of complaints in old age. The result of constant muscle tension and stiffness of joints, many of them are【C8】______and simple flexibility training can prevent these by making nuscles stronger and keeping joints lubricated(润滑) . Some of this you do【C9】______you stretch. If you watch dogs and cats, you’ll get an idea of how natural it is. The general principle is simple: whenever the body has been in one【C10】______for a while, it is good to briefly stretch it in an opposite position.
